спасибо за совет, конечно, но на этот случай у меня есть пакет masm 6.14, в котором я и писал раньше под ДОС. Хотелось бы от него избавиться и...
Да, и еще вопрос, где можно прописать пути, чтобы компилировать exe-шники не только в папке masm32, а в любом месте. Прописывал в Path XP, но это...
компилировал примеры из уроков Сержио. скомпилировались нормально, но работать не хотят. .386 .model flat,stdcall option casemap:none...
Нужно какое-то общее решение для создания 16-разрядных досовских файлов из пакета не прибегая к сложностям. что-то прописать, мож..
в папке уже есть линковщик link16 и после распаковки туда всей этой хрени с заменой пакет масм вообще перестает функциклировать. не выход
А как мне именно под дос из него написать?
cseg segment begin: mov ax,cs mov ds,ax lea dx,mess mov ah,9 int 21h mov ax,4c00h int 21h mess db 'Hello, world!$'...
Да, но если почитать повнимательней, то там упоминается, что эти API-функции DOS - не что иное как прерывание 21h. а говоря об API обычно...
Как я вижу, вы вообще не отличаете API от прерываний.
Сталкнулся с проблемой, которая неоднократно возникала при установке masm32: при генерировании exe-шника через команду ml пишет, что нет файла...
В моем компиле в этой папке ничего нет. и при установке ничего туда не закинулось. а по поводу прошлого... Почти так и есть.. ))
За ссылочку спасибо
Проблема в том, что если я использую в коде какие-то API-функции, то компилятор материться, что не может найти эти библиотеки. И скачать их как-то...
Та нету тама.. ((
Тогда еще вопросик. Где скачать эти долбаные библиотеки, чтобы писать на масме под винду?
кароче, на СИ я использовал в примере API, а на масме я использовал прерывания биос.
что есть натив?
Очень долго программировал на MASMе. Теперь вот решил изучить C. Далее двинуться к C++ и закончить на visual C.NET. Обратил внимание на такую...
Имена участников (разделяйте запятой).